Ranking Fleetwood Mac's Greatest Hits: From "Dreams" to "Go Your Own Way"

Fleetwood Mac. The name conjures images of sun-drenched California coastlines, heartbreakingly beautiful melodies, and iconic harmonies. But ranking their greatest hits? That's a task that could spark debate amongst even the most devoted fans. This isn't just about choosing favorites; it's about acknowledging the band's incredible evolution and the impact of each song on popular culture. From the breezy "Landslide" to the anthemic "Don't Stop," let's dive into a subjective but informed ranking of their most unforgettable tracks.

The Methodology (Because We're Serious About This):

This ranking considers several factors: cultural impact, songwriting quality, lasting popularity (as evidenced by streaming numbers and continued radio play), and overall significance to Fleetwood Mac's legacy. It's a blend of objective data and pure, unapologetic subjective opinion – because, let's face it, music is inherently subjective.

The Top 10 (and Beyond!):

  1. "Landslide": This poignant ballad from Rumours is more than just a song; it's a timeless reflection on change and the passage of time. Its vulnerability resonates deeply with listeners across generations, cementing its place as a masterpiece.

  2. "Go Your Own Way": Lindsey Buckingham's raw emotion explodes in this breakup anthem. The iconic guitar riff alone secures its spot among rock's greatest ever. It’s a perfect example of Fleetwood Mac's ability to blend pop sensibility with rock energy.

  3. "Dreams": Stevie Nicks' ethereal vocals and the song's effortless cool catapulted "Dreams" to legendary status. Its TikTok resurgence only solidifies its enduring appeal and its place in pop culture history. You can even learn to play the iconic intro on guitar with countless online tutorials!

  4. "Don't Stop": The infectious optimism of "Don't Stop" perfectly encapsulates the spirit of the Rumours era. Its uplifting melody and positive message have made it a staple at weddings and celebrations worldwide.

  5. "Rhiannon": Stevie Nicks' mystical storytelling and powerful vocals transformed "Rhiannon" into an instant classic. The song’s enigmatic lyrics and haunting melody remain captivating decades later. It's a prime example of Nicks' unique and influential songwriting style.

  6. "You Make Loving Fun": Another Tusk gem, this upbeat track showcases the band's incredible vocal harmonies and Lindsey Buckingham's distinctive guitar work.

  7. "Say You Love Me": A powerful ballad showcasing Christine McVie's vocal prowess and songwriting talent. Its emotional depth makes it a standout track on Rumours.

  8. "Gypsy": This mystical track further showcases Stevie Nicks' poetic lyricism and powerful vocals. Its atmospheric quality and driving rhythm have solidified its place in Fleetwood Mac's catalog.

  9. "Seven Wonders": A lesser-known gem from Tango in the Night, this song showcases the band’s continued ability to craft beautiful melodies and poignant lyrics.

  10. "The Chain": The epic intro and powerful vocals make this a stadium-ready anthem. Its blend of rock and pop elements is quintessential Fleetwood Mac.

Beyond the Top 10: Honorable mentions must go to tracks like "Silver Springs," "Everywhere," and "Little Lies," which each hold a special place in the hearts of many fans.
